Mombak

Mombak is a carbon removal company that specializes in large-scale reforestation projects in the Amazon rainforest to combat climate change by removing carbon from the atmosphere. The company focuses on native, biodiverse reforestation to generate carbon credits for environmental impact mitigation. Mombak restores degraded land by planting native species, which enhances biodiversity and helps sequester carbon dioxide. The company generates carbon credits that are purchased by corporations like Microsoft, Google, and McLaren to offset their emissions. In April 2025, Mombak secured 100 million reais in funding from Santander Brasil and the Brazilian development bank BNDES, marking the first reforestation project backed by Brazil's New Climate Fund. Mombak manages 45,000 acres and aims to plant 8 million trees by June 2025, furthering its mission to make Brazil a key player in the global carbon offset market.
